Cyprus Announced the European Union (EU) Blue Card

Official launch in Cyprus, effective July 7th, 2025

Following recent amendments to the “Aliens and Immigration” Law, the Cypriot Migration Department has confirmed that the Blue Card scheme was officially came into effect on Monday, July 7th, 2025. This initiative aims to attract highly qualified non-EU nationals and strengthen the Cypriot economy.


Key Features of the Blue Card:

  • Target Group: Designed for highly skilled non-EU nationals, whether currently residing legally in Cyprus or planning to relocate.

  • Eligible Sectors: Employment opportunities are available in Information and Communication Technology (ICT), Pharmaceuticals, and Shipping.

  • Minimum Salary Threshold: Set at €43,632 gross per year.

  • Validity Period: The Blue Card is issued for up to 3 years, with the possibility of renewal.


Main Benefits:

  • EU Mobility: Freedom to live and work across all EU Member States (excluding Denmark and Ireland) and EEA countries.

  • Support During Transitions: Eligibility for temporary unemployment benefits while maintaining legal residence.

  • Family Reunification: Immediate and enhanced rights for family members.

  • Pathway to Long-Term Residency: A simplified process to obtain long-term residence, even after relocating within the EU.
